VIDEO: “Oh my god, what was that”, Jimmie Johnson Narrowly Avoids A Pitting Ryan Preece

“Oh my god, what was that”.

That was Jimmie Johnson’s reaction to narrowly avoiding a pitting Ryan Preece during green-flag pit stops.

Johnson’s day and playoff hopes just about ended with a hard hit, as Johnson came into today twenty-five points behind teammate William Byron for the final spot.

Luckily for Johnson and Preece, there was no contact made and Johnson and Preece were both able to avoid, what would have been a huge impact.
